Eneco is an international energy company committed to accelerating the energy transition. Under the motto 'One Planet', Eneco and its 3,000 employees help consumers and businesses save and generate their own energy, or use energy from sustainable sources. Eneco focuses on producing energy from renewable sources like sun and wind, providing energy saving solutions, and developing innovative products and services. The company is primarily active in the Netherlands, Belgium, Germany, and the United Kingdom, striving to be a driving force in creating a more sustainable and smarter energy landscape.

Notable Features:

Eneco Campus is distinguished by its modern, sustainable architecture, holding a BREEAM-NL Excellent certification. It features energy-efficient systems, extensive use of natural light, green spaces, and facilities designed to promote collaboration and employee well-being.

News and media

Eneco NewsroomApril 16, 2024

Eneco and Microsoft sign major green energy PPA in the Netherlands

Eneco and Microsoft have entered into one of the largest Corporate Power Purchase Agreements (CPPAs) in the Netherlands. Eneco will supply Microsoft's Dutch datacenters with over 230 GWh of green electricity annually from the new Fryslân wind farm and other renewable sources, supporting Microsoft's goal of 100% renewable energy use by 2025....more

Eneco NewsroomMarch 7, 2024

Eneco begins construction of two major solar farms in Wallonia, Belgium

Eneco has commenced the construction of two new large-scale solar farms in the Walloon region of Belgium, specifically in Gesves and Sombreffe. These projects will have a combined capacity of 16 MWp, generating green energy equivalent to the consumption of around 4,500 households and contributing significantly to renewable energy generation in the area....more

Eneco NewsroomFebruary 29, 2024

Eneco and Arcadis to collaborate on sustainable heating solutions

Eneco and Arcadis have announced a strategic partnership to accelerate the development and implementation of sustainable heating solutions in the Netherlands. The collaboration will focus on district heating networks and other innovative technologies to reduce reliance on natural gas for heating buildings....more
